ID:22000
H. C. from Newbury
Wednesday 15 July 2015 (10 years ago)
Area:Lower Wye
Beat:Wyebank
Fishing:Coarse
No. of Anglers:1
River had risen a couple of feet overnight which made the fishing a little more challenging in certain swims. There was a fair amount of weed which made fishing towards the far bank tricky. Had to work hard for the fish but they duly obliged. A few barbel in the 2-3lb class which was great to see. A prolific chub venue for the out and out chub enthusiast so well worth a return later in the year. A fantastic beat this with very good access and certainly great for the wading enthusiast. The owner, Don, was on hand with some great advice too which really helped. I will definitely be back.
11 Barbel, 10 Chub, 1 Pike

ID:22067
J. P. from Woking
Tuesday 14 July 2015 (10 years ago)
Area:Lower Wye
Beat:Middle Hill Court
Fishing:Coarse
No. of Anglers:2
Floating weed a bit of a problem but a pleasant day with 4 barbel and 4 chub plus a dace and an eel. Concerned about the amount of Argulus on the barbel and some chub which I can't say I have noticed in previous seasons. Hopefully when the water temperature drops they may disappear but they are leaving some red patches on the fish which can't do them any good.
4 Barbel, 4 Chub, 2 Other
